Beds 1 Items and Evaluation Criteria Bed frames Evaluation Criteria With the exception of metals, the primary material must meet, of the criteria below, 1 for plastic, 2 for wood, and 3 for paper. In addition, items whose secondary material include wood must meet 2 a. Items whose secondary material include paper with the exception of virgin pulp manufactured with lumber obtained from thinning, or with recycled wood pieces obtained from plywood or lumber factories must meet 3 b. 1 Recycled plastic makes up no less than 10 in weight of all plastic used. 2 M ust fulfill the following. a. Lumber obtained from thinning, recycled wood pieces obtained from plywood or lumber factories, or lumber used as raw material, or the pulpwood used is in compliance with the regulations concerning forestry in its country or geographical area of origin. b. Discharge rate of formaldehyde from materials is no greater than 0.02 mgm²h, or the equivalent. 3 M ust fulfill the following. a. At least 50 recycled pulp content. b. If virgin pulp is used as the raw material, the pulpwood used is to be in compliance with the regulations concerning forestry in its country or geographical area of origin. This does not apply to virgin pulp manufactured with lumber obtained from thinning, or virgin pulp manufactured by using recycled wood pieces obtained from plywood or lumber factories, material left over from forestry, or lumber with small diameter. Factors for Consideration 1 Designed for long-term use, taking into account maintenance, repair, and the replaceability of parts that wear. Designed to enable component reuse and easy disassembly for refurbishment and recycling, or the appropriate disposal of the separated parts after the item’s useful life. Special care taken in the design of the item’s metal components to enable long-term use, conservation of resources, and reuse of materials. 2 If the material includes wood, lumber that is used as the raw material with the exception of lumber obtained from thinning, or recycled wood pieces obtained from plywood or lumber factories is to be obtained from a forest that is conducting a sustainable operation. 3 If the material includes paper, and furthermore, if virgin pulp is used, pulpwood that is used as the raw material is to be obtained from a forest that is conducting a sustainable operation. 4 Packaging and stowage is to be as simple as possible and take 157 into account ease of recycling and reduced environmental impact upon disposal. 5 A system for the collection and reuserecycling of packaging, etc. is considered. M attresses Evaluation Criteria 1 Products includes polyester fiber or synthetic fiber made from vegetable used for filling components must fulfill one of the following. a. Products include polyester fiber accounts for no less than 25 polyester from recycled PET resins by weight of all fibers used. b. Products include synthetic fiber made from vegetable whose reductional effect of environmental load has been confirmed accounts for no less than 25 by weight of all fibers used. 2 All fiber used for felt must be unused fiber or reconstructed fiber. 3 The amount of free formaldehyde excreted from material not to exceed 75 ppm. 4 Substances harmful to the ozone layer not used as an expanding agent for urethane; does not use hydro-fluorocarbon so-called CFC alternative. Factors for Consideration 1 The item is designed for long-term use, so that any consumable parts can be replaced and, after the item’s useful life, it can be dismantled and its materials separated to facilitate refurbishment, reuse and recycling, or the appropriate disposal of its separated parts. 2 Packaging and stowage is to be as simple as possible and take into account ease of recycling and reduced environmental impact upon disposal.
